The Seaside MSC, the namesake of MSC's Seaside class, is a Seaside class ship based in Miami that can carry over 4,100 people.
The Seaside MSC is home to a bowling lane, a casino, a spa, a solarium, an outdoor movie theater, a ping pong table, a gym, a jacuzzi, and a waterslide.
